Maximize Conductivity and Component Life

The ESAB Contact Paste (0192058101) is a specialized chemical formulation designed to address one of the most critical yet overlooked aspects of MIG and TIG welding: the electrical interface between consumable components. In high-amperage welding applications, even microscopic gaps or oxidation between the contact tip, gas diffuser, and torch neck can create significant electrical resistance. This resistance manifests as heat—excessive heat that degrades consumables, causes micro-arcing, and leads to premature failure of the torch front-end parts.

This 30g tube contains a high-performance conductive compound that fills these voids, ensuring a solid electrical pathway. By lowering the resistance across threaded connections, the paste allows the welding current to flow more efficiently to the wire. This is particularly crucial in automated or high-duty-cycle manual welding where heat buildup is a constant challenge. Furthermore, the paste acts as a high-temperature lubricant and anti-seize agent. Welding torches undergo extreme thermal cycling, which often causes metal threads to expand, contract, and eventually gall or seize. Applying this paste ensures that contact tips and diffusers can be removed easily during maintenance, preventing damage to the torch neck threads.

Technically, the paste is formulated to remain stable under the intense heat of the welding arc without breaking down or running. It is compatible with standard brass and copper alloys used in welding consumables. For industrial maintenance and repair operations (MRO), using ESAB Contact Paste is a proactive measure that reduces downtime associated with stuck parts and unstable arcs caused by poor conductivity.
